How does Oakwood, OH compare to East Liverpool, OH? Oakwood has a population of 9,480 with a median household income of $158,968, while East Liverpool has 9,869 residents and a median income of $37,262.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Oakwood, OH | East Liverpool, OH |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 9,480 | 9,869 | -3.9% |
| Median Age | 38.9 | 40.4 | -3.7% |
| Foreign Born % | 4.3% | 0.4% | +390.0% |
| Metric | Oakwood | East Liverpool |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$158,968 | $37,262 | +326.6% |
| Unemployment | 2.5% | 5.8% | -56.9% |
| Poverty Rate | 3.2% | 29.3% | -89.1% |
| Bachelor's+ | 75.1% | 7.7% | +875.3% |
| Metric | Oakwood | East Liverpool |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$350,100 | $78,100 | +348.3% |
| Median Rent | $1320/mo | $717/mo | +84.1% |
| Housing Units | 3,746 | 4,800 | -22.0% |
